Programmable Timers and Oscillators Intersil (Renesas Electronics Corporation) 8N4SV75EC-0073CDI Overview
The Programmable Timers and Oscillators Intersil (Renesas Electronics Corporation) 8N4SV75EC-0073CDI is a cutting-edge VCXO (Voltage Controlled Crystal Oscillator) that delivers unparalleled performance with a frequency output of 312.5 MHz. Engineered for precision and reliability, this IC oscillator is encapsulated in a compact 6CLCC package, making it ideal for applications requiring high frequency with minimal space usage. The device’s ability to provide stable, accurate frequency solutions under varying voltage conditions makes it a top choice for critical timing solutions in advanced telecommunications and digital networking systems. The integration of Renesas’ sophisticated technology ensures low jitter and high stability, which are essential for high-performance computing environments and intricate electronic assemblies.
8N4SV75EC-0073CDI Features
- High Frequency Output: 312.5 MHz, suitable for high-speed digital interfaces.
- Voltage Controlled Oscillator (VCXO): Allows frequency adjustment via voltage input for precise signal timing.
- Compact 6CLCC Package: Ideal for space-constrained applications.
- Low Jitter Performance: Ensures reliable and stable signal integrity, critical in high-speed communications.
- Robust Temperature Stability: Performs consistently across a wide range of temperatures.
8N4SV75EC-0073CDI Applications
- Telecommunication Systems: Utilized in networking hardware for timing and synchronization of high-speed data transfers.
- Data Centers: Critical for server timing to manage data throughput and operational efficiency.
- Wireless Infrastructure: Supports frequency synthesis in base stations and communication towers.
- Broadband Access Networks: Used in equipment for delivering high-speed internet over fiber-optic and cable networks.
- Satellite Communications: Provides the frequency stability required for satellite modems and ground station terminals.
